How to choose a Tibetan dress or outfit
- For cultural events and performances: choose strong colour contrast, embroidery and layered silhouettes that remain visible from a distance; also check whether the garment permits the movement required.
- For travel photography: robes, wrap skirts and coordinated sets create a complete outline, but confirm which belt, inner shirt, hat or jewellery is actually included.
- For daily styling: a stand-collar shirt, simple dress or modern jacket is easier to combine with clothing you already own.
- For colder weather: look for padded coats, heavier robes and lined outerwear, then verify the stated fabric and lining on the individual product page.
Sizing, set contents and ordering
Sizes vary between makers. Some products use standard letter sizes, while others recommend a size using height or body weight. Compare bust, waist, hip, shoulder, sleeve and garment length whenever those measurements are supplied. Height and weight guidance is only a starting point and does not replace garment measurements, especially for fitted dresses or layered winter clothing.
Many listings offer components separately. A photographed outfit may include a robe, shirt, skirt, belt and accessories, while the selected variant may be “shirt only,” “robe only” or one part of a set. Read the full variant name before checkout, and do not assume hats, jewellery, boots, hair pieces or photography props are included.

What is a Chuba or Chupa dress?
Chuba and Chupa are common English transliterations used for Tibetan robe-style clothing. Construction, material and styling can vary by region, community, season and occasion, so use the product’s actual cut and included pieces as your purchasing reference rather than relying on the name alone.
